I haven't had any signal now since Tuesday, this is happening everywhere.  I have contacted O2 via the app several times and no one could help, I went into an O2 store yesterday and the guy I spoke to said there is an issue effecting some eSIMS and there is nothing he can do, basically I will just have to wait until it is sorted.

 

So I decided I would close my account and move to another provider so I tried to request a PAC code to keep my number, but I can't send or receive text messages.

 

I contact O2 again via the app and they said that they are not autorized to give me a PAC code in the chat.

 

So basically I have a phone with no service, I am not getting any assistance from O2 to resolve the issue and now I can't leave either as I can't get a PAC code, does anyone have any advice on what I can do?

@CMACCA No network guarantees 100% uptime, and if you're asking to leave because of the current issue, if you're a Pay Monthly customer you will have to pay off the remainder of your contract if it's longer than 30 days. If you pay by Direct Debit and close your account before you've paid everything off, you will cause problems for yourself.
